The course of oil processing can be divided into 3 steps:
- The separation of crude oil into fractions in which boiling point intervals are different (primary processing).
- The processing of the obtained fractions by chemical transformations of hydrocarbons contained therein and the production of raw material petroleum components (recycling).
- The mixing of components and, if necessary, the use of different additives to manufacture the commodity of petroleum products with the desired quality indicators (commercial production).
